Creative Labs Announces New NOMAD II to Support Windows Media |
NEW YORK, Oct. 6
/PRNewswire/ -- Today at Fall Internet World, Microsoft Corp. (Nasdaq: MSFT - news)
announced that Creative Labs Inc. (Nasdaq: CREAF - news) will add native support for
Microsoft® Windows Media(TM) Audio in its newly announced NOMAD II devices. NOMAD II
customers will receive numerous benefits with Windows Media support, including the
following: -- Twice the music storage capacity of MP3. Windows Media delivers
CD-quality audio at half the size of MP3 files. Customers using
Windows Media Audio on NOMAD II with 64 MB of Flash RAM will be able
to store up to two hours of music, compared with only one hour using
MP3. This also means customers will be able to download music twice as
fast over the Internet.
-- Preferred CD-quality digital audio. Independent testing conducted by
NSTL Inc. found that consumers preferred the sound quality of Windows
Media Audio over MP3 and RealNetworks G2.*
-- Secure access to the latest top-quality music artists. NOMAD II users
will be able to download the latest secure music from today's top
artists using the secure Windows Media Audio format and transfer it to
their NOMAD devices with Creative's Digital Audio Center by
MusicMatch. Today consumers can find a wealth of secure content in
Windows Media format at sites such as http://windowsmedia.com/,
http://www.launch.com/, and House of Blues http://www.hob.com/.
``Portable device customers want to store more music without sacrificing quality, and they want access to the latest music from the top labels in the music industry,'' said Hock Leow, chief technology officer at Creative Labs. ``With the addition of Windows Media, Creative's NOMAD II devices will have access to a much richer, more diverse range of mainstream audio content.''
